Creating a Safe and Supportive Space for Healing
The home environment plays a major role in recovery. Small adjustments can reduce risks and make daily routines easier.
We often recommend focusing on:
- Clearing walkways to prevent falls
- Adding proper lighting in bedrooms and bathrooms
- Placing essential items within easy reach
- Using supportive seating that is easy to get in and out of
These changes may seem simple, but they can make a meaningful difference. When seniors feel safe moving around, they gain confidence, which supports faster recovery.

Personalized Care That Adapts to Changing Needs
No two recovery journeys look the same. Some seniors need help for a short period, while others benefit from ongoing support.
A personalized care approach often includes:
- Assistance with bathing, dressing, and grooming
- Medication reminders to maintain proper routines
- Meal preparation that supports healing and nutrition
- Gentle mobility support to rebuild strength
What makes a difference is consistency. When care is tailored and dependable, seniors can focus on healing instead of worrying about daily tasks.

The Emotional Side of Recovery Often Needs More Attention
Physical healing is only part of the journey. Many seniors experience feelings of isolation, anxiety, or even frustration after a hospital stay.
We have seen how powerful simple companionship can be. Sitting together for a conversation, sharing a meal, or taking a short walk can lift spirits in ways that medicine alone cannot.
Family members often carry emotional stress as well. Balancing caregiving with work and personal responsibilities can feel overwhelming. Having trusted support in place gives everyone space to breathe and regain balance.
Recovery improves when seniors feel seen, heard, and supported on an emotional level.
How Routine Helps Restore Confidence and Independence
After time in a hospital, daily routines are often disrupted. Rebuilding those routines helps seniors feel more in control of their lives again.
We focus on establishing a steady rhythm that includes:
- Regular wake and sleep times
- Consistent meal schedules
- Planned activities that encourage gentle movement
- Time for rest without isolation
This structure creates a sense of normalcy. Over time, small accomplishments add up. Standing a little longer, walking a bit farther, or completing a task independently can rebuild confidence step by step.

Recognizing When Extra Support Makes a Difference
It can be difficult to know when to bring in professional support. Many families wait until they feel overwhelmed, but early support often leads to better outcomes.
Signs that extra help may be beneficial include:
- Difficulty managing medications or appointments
- Increased risk of falls or limited mobility
- Noticeable fatigue during simple tasks
- Family caregivers feel stretched too thin
Choosing support is not about giving up responsibility. It is about strengthening the care circle around your loved one.
When care is shared, seniors receive more attentive and consistent support, and families gain peace of mind.
